Timeline 2010s

  • Eighth grade added to the high school again in the fall of 2011.  This was the first time in almost forty years that we educated eighth grade students in the building.
  • Buchanan High School received the honor of being the nicest school in America as a result of its “Mean Stinks” campaign in 2013.  Bullying would not be tolerated at Buchanan High School.
  • As a new effort by MHSAA in 2013, Buchanan High School became involved in the Michigan statewide “Battle of the Fans.”  Revived student spirit became a standard at the high school and involved younger students as well. Guests were welcomed to THE WOODS at athletic events. Bucky, the mascot, became a part of THE HERD in a bigger way. Life was better as a BUCK. In Battle of the Fans, Buchanan ranked in the Top 5 category in 2014 and 2015.  The Herd was a proud finalist in 2019.  Our students involved in The Herd won the Michigan BATTLE OF THE FANS Title in 2013, 2018 and into the next decade in 2020.
  • The gymnasium received a new floor and brighter lighting for games in 2017.
  • The life changing news of 2017 occurred when the BUCHANAN PROMISE became a promise to eligible graduates that they would have as much as $10,000 for post secondary education, at two year programs, four year programs, certification or degree programs in the trades. The BUCHANAN PROMISE was the result of a permanently endowed gift from the estate of Walter E. Schirmer, Jr., son of the Clark Equipment Company President. The Michigan Gateway Community Foundation assures graduates who meet certain requirements within their six eligible years this money will be there for their continued education. It must be noted that the Clark Equipment Company maintained a close relationship with Buchanan High School for many years with opportunities for students to enter the workforce at the company after graduation. Many employees of Clark Equipment continued their education through adult education courses during World War II and beyond.
  • In 2018, the High School Principal along with the Assistant Principal office moved to the first floor with a more secured entrance while the business office moved across the hall.  That same year some air conditioners added to some classrooms made fall and spring classes more comfortable.
  • Weight room renovations were completed in 2019 to upgrade the original weight room added with the auxiliary gymnasium of 2004.
  • Michigan altered requirements for graduation thus some courses dropped from the curriculum and others were added during this decade.
